Code Duplication    Length = 10-12 lines in 4 locations

src/classes/Misc.php 4 locations

@@ 790-801 (lines=12) @@
787
                    'table'    => $_REQUEST['table'],
788
                ]];
789
                break;
790
            case 'selectrows':
791
                $vars = [
792
                    'url'    => 'tables.php',
793
                    'params' => [
794
                        'server'   => $_REQUEST['server'],
795
                        'subject'  => 'table',
796
                        'database' => $_REQUEST['database'],
797
                        'schema'   => $_REQUEST['schema'],
798
                        'table'    => $_REQUEST['table'],
799
                        'action'   => 'confselectrows',
800
                    ], ];
801
                break;
802
            case 'view':
803
                $vars = ['params' => [
804
                    'server'   => $_REQUEST['server'],
@@ 822-831 (lines=10) @@
819
                break;
820
821
            case 'fulltext':
822
            case 'ftscfg':
823
                $vars = ['params' => [
824
                    'server'   => $_REQUEST['server'],
825
                    'subject'  => 'fulltext',
826
                    'database' => $_REQUEST['database'],
827
                    'schema'   => $_REQUEST['schema'],
828
                    'action'   => 'viewconfig',
829
                    'ftscfg'   => $_REQUEST['ftscfg'],
830
                ]];
831
                break;
832
            case 'function':
833
                $vars = ['params' => [
834
                    'server'       => $_REQUEST['server'],
@@ 832-841 (lines=10) @@
829
                    'ftscfg'   => $_REQUEST['ftscfg'],
830
                ]];
831
                break;
832
            case 'function':
833
                $vars = ['params' => [
834
                    'server'       => $_REQUEST['server'],
835
                    'subject'      => 'function',
836
                    'database'     => $_REQUEST['database'],
837
                    'schema'       => $_REQUEST['schema'],
838
                    'function'     => $_REQUEST['function'],
839
                    'function_oid' => $_REQUEST['function_oid'],
840
                ]];
841
                break;
842
            case 'aggregate':
843
                $vars = ['params' => [
844
                    'server'   => $_REQUEST['server'],
@@ 842-852 (lines=11) @@
839
                    'function_oid' => $_REQUEST['function_oid'],
840
                ]];
841
                break;
842
            case 'aggregate':
843
                $vars = ['params' => [
844
                    'server'   => $_REQUEST['server'],
845
                    'subject'  => 'aggregate',
846
                    'action'   => 'properties',
847
                    'database' => $_REQUEST['database'],
848
                    'schema'   => $_REQUEST['schema'],
849
                    'aggrname' => $_REQUEST['aggrname'],
850
                    'aggrtype' => $_REQUEST['aggrtype'],
851
                ]];
852
                break;
853
            case 'column':
854
                if (isset($_REQUEST['table'])) {
855
                    $vars = ['params' => [